HUNTER COLLECTION – ACT 3 – PIECE  9  Ritual Under Strain

Transformable ornament (bracelet-necklace), applied arts – anthropology jewellery design

2011–2012, Florence, Italy

Author: Milan Stamenovic

Handmade, unique piece (one of a kind)

Materials:

Deer antler, tin elements, brass elements, semi-precious stones (black onyx, aulite with inclusions of pyrite, tigre’s eye and quartz), 22 ct gold life

Ritual Under Strain examines repetition pushed beyond comfort. The ceremonial aspect remains visible, but its execution shows signs of fatigue, adaptation, and modification.

The object suggests a rite that continues despite altered conditions — gestures maintained even as meaning shifts. Structure holds, but not without effort.

Within Act 3, this work frames tradition as a living system. Ritual survives not by remaining unchanged, but by enduring pressure without dissolving.
